contentLength, createRelative, exists, getDescription, getFile, getFilename, getURI, getURL, isFile, isOpen, isReadable, lastModified, readableChannelgetInputStreamdefault boolean isWritable()
getOutputStream().
Will be true for typical resource descriptors;
note that actual content writing may still fail when attempted.
However, a value of false is a definitive indication
that the resource content cannot be modified.

allowing to (over-)write its content.IOException - if the stream could not be openedInputStreamSource.getInputStream()default WritableByteChannel writableChannel() throws IOException
WritableByteChannel.
It is expected that each call creates a fresh channel.
The default implementation returns Channels.newChannel(OutputStream)
with the result of getOutputStream().
